Abstract Introduction New-onset seizures in adults present a diagnostic challenge due to a broad differential including structural, metabolic, infectious, autoimmune, and toxicologic causes. Among rarer yet critical etiologies are paraneoplastic neurologic syndromes (PNS), particularly paraneoplastic limbic encephalitis (PLE), an immune-mediated disorder affecting the nervous system, strongly linked to cancer and associated with specific neuronal antibodies. PLE typically presents subacutely with short-term memory loss, seizures, confusion, mood changes, or psychosis. Diagnosis is based on antibodies targeting either intracellular antigens (e.g., anti-Hu/ANNA-1), which induce cytotoxic T-cell responses and respond poorly to immunotherapy, or cell surface/synaptic antigens (e.g., anti-GABA-B receptor), which respond better to immunomodulation. We report a patient with new-onset seizures and CSF neuronal antibodies, leading to the discovery of mediastinal lymphadenopathy and a lung nodule. Case Presentation A 71-year-old female, current 30 pack-year smoker with prior B-cell lymphoma and endometrial cancer, presented after a one-minute episode of unresponsiveness with persistent blinking and open-mouth posture, followed by postictal confusion. Symptoms began a week after being struck on the head without loss of consciousness. Initial workup including EKG, CT head, and MRI brain was unremarkable. EEG showed multiple focal seizures, and she was diagnosed with temporal lobe epilepsy, started on levetiracetam 1 g twice daily, with plans for outpatient lumbar puncture. Despite adherence, seizures recurred, requiring dose escalation to 1.5 g twice daily, providing temporary control. She was later admitted for continuous EEG and lumbar puncture showing mild lymphocytic predominance and positivity for ANNA-1 and GABA-B receptor antibodies. She was discharged on levetiracetam 2 g twice daily. One month later, she returned with recurrent seizures and progressive confusion, gait instability, slurred speech, weakness, nausea, and vomiting. CT was unremarkable, but CTA neck incidentally revealed a 1.7 cm right apical lung nodule with enlarged mediastinal lymph nodes. Pulmonology correlated findings with prior CSF results, diagnosing PLE. Bronchoscopy confirmed small cell lung carcinoma (SCLC). Treatment with IV methylprednisolone, IVIG, and carboplatin/etoposide chemotherapy produced excellent results. Discussion Persistent seizures despite appropriate management warrant reassessment for rare etiologies. Recognition of antibodies such as ANNA-1 and GABA-B receptor is crucial, as PLE frequently precedes SCLC, accounting for over half of reported cases. Anti-Hu indicates a T-cell-mediated, treatment-resistant process, whereas GABA-B receptor antibodies predict better immunotherapy response. Co-expression may reflect aggressive disease, necessitating close follow-up. Conclusion In refractory seizures, paraneoplastic syndromes should prompt malignancy evaluation.
